What is Pinoy Real TV? It's an Over The Top (OTT) TV channel that lets you watch shows anytime, anywhere on a variety of mediums that include PC's, laptops, tablets and other mobile devices that is set to conquer the nation by storm in the next few years. In the era where digital is dictating how Filipino viewers are expected to behave in having entertainment at the edge of their fingertips, Pinoy Real TV brings in new, fast and variety in real time on the Internet. OMG! Did you hear the news? The Filipino Flash Nonito Donaire is going up against a very well trained Cuban Guillermo “The Jackal” Rigondeaux. I am still rooting for of course the four-division world champion and the reigning WBO- The Ring and WBC Diamond Super Bantamweight Champion Nonito Donaire but if his game plan doesn't work with Rigondeaux, chances are he might lose it both on this title fight.

His antagonist isn't that easy either. Being a gold medalist at the 2000 and 2004 Summer Olympics, this Cuban Southpaw professionally has no losses, 11 wins with 8 via knockouts. The match will happen on Saturday, April 13 at 11 p.m. Eastern Time at Radio City Music Hall in New York City so I wanna catch this live.
